6. Troubleshooting Common Issues

Like any mechanical device, ABB's NEMA motors may encounter occasional issues. Here are some common troubleshooting tips:

  • Overheating: Check the ventilation, load, and power supply. Consider using a larger motor if necessary.
  • Unusual Noise: Inspect the bearings, alignment, and lubrication. Worn or damaged components may need replacement.
  • Starting Problems: Verify the power supply, wiring, and control circuit. Ensure the motor is not overloaded or seized.

Table 2: Enclosures for NEMA Motors

Enclosure Type Description
Open Drip Proof (ODP) Protects against falling objects and dripping water
Totally Enclosed Fan Cooled (TEFC) Prevents dust and moisture ingress, fan-cooled
Totally Enclosed Non-Ventilated (TENV) Dust and moisture-proof, no ventilation
